For blackfish at least, I use a single hook setup. In the morning, I tie arouind 6 5/0 gami octo hooks up to 2' pieces of flouro. Then, I tie about 12' of flouro to my main line. At the end of that I put a double twist surgeons loop and attach the sinker. It's a pretty big loop. I then attach my hook to that. I think they call this a belmar blackfish rig. I never use the full two foot, I shorten it to whatever length I think I need. It's pretty good and throughout the day as you break off all you need to do is tie new surgeon loops and put your hook back on. I try not to break off more than 6 times.
